Transaction ca166511f6d1e5aaf3b4cf380910e982ffd58d44e75ff728cf5cd7263fe35fec
1 Input
2 Outputs
- ca166511f6d1e5aaf3b4cf380910e982ffd58d44e75ff728cf5cd7263fe35fec:0
- ca166511f6d1e5aaf3b4cf380910e982ffd58d44e75ff728cf5cd7263fe35fec:1
value 19168610
address 183FS6ayGZvrMXK9mAUCv5GRVMx2q5eWsv
value 11520638
address 34da2WFZXHdtsGE2bpmDwM459QkqMHjKXM